corrosion - Corrosion protection - Appearance and care - Nissan Altima Owners ManualNissan Altima: Relative humidity

Corrosion will be accelerated in areas of high relative humidity, especially those areas where the temperatures stay above freezing and where atmospheric pollution exists and road salt is used.
